Lucafile: tools
The tools: section of your Lucafile tells Luca which binary tools to install and where to find them.

| Field | Required | Description |
|---|---|---|
name | Yes | Logical name. Used for luca uninstall <name>, luca linked, and caching. |
version | Yes | Version string. Determines the cache path ~/.luca/tools/<name>/<version>/. |
url | Yes | Remote URL to a .zip archive or a raw executable. |
binaryPath | No | Path to the binary inside the archive. Omit when url points to a raw executable. |
desiredBinaryName | No | Override the local binary name. Only valid when url is a raw executable. |
checksum | No | Hash of the downloaded asset. Strongly recommended — Luca warns when missing. |
algorithm | No | Hash algorithm. Defaults to sha256. Options: md5, sha1, sha256, sha512. |

Luca discovers spec files by looking for any file in the current directory whose name starts with Lucafile, Toolfile, or Skillfile. All names accept the same YAML structure.
Lucafile # default
Lucafile.yml # YAML extension variant
Toolfile # tool-only file
Skillfile # skill-only file
Lucafile-ci # named variant (e.g. for CI-only tools)Named variants (suffixed with -<name>) let you maintain separate specs for different contexts — for example Lucafile-dev for development tools and Lucafile-ci for CI tools — without mixing them in a single file.
